linux命令行查看系统配置
-
要查看Linux系统的配置信息,可以使用以下命令行工具:
1. uname:该命令用于显示操作系统的相关信息,例如内核版本、主机名、操作系统类型等。常用选项包括:
– `-a`:显示所有信息
– `-n`:显示主机名
– `-r`:显示内核版本
– `-s`:显示操作系统类型
– `-m`:显示硬件架构示例:`uname -a`
2. cat /proc/cpuinfo:该命令用于显示CPU的详细信息,包括型号、速度、核心数等。
示例:`cat /proc/cpuinfo`
3. cat /proc/meminfo:该命令用于显示内存的详细信息,包括总内存、可用内存、缓存等。
示例:`cat /proc/meminfo`
4. df:该命令用于显示磁盘空间的使用情况。常用选项包括:
– `-h`:以人类可读的格式显示磁盘空间大小
– `-T`:显示文件系统类型示例:`df -h`
5. lsblk:该命令用于显示系统中的块设备(如硬盘、固态硬盘)信息,包括设备名称、挂载点等。
示例:`lsblk`
6. ifconfig或ip addr:这两个命令用于显示网络接口的详细信息,包括IP地址、MAC地址、子网掩码等。`ifconfig`在一些新的Linux发行版中可能已被弃用,建议使用`ip addr`。
示例:`ip addr`
以上命令可以帮助你查看Linux系统的各种配置信息。
2年前 -
在Linux系统中,可以通过命令行来查看系统的配置信息。以下是几个常用的命令来查看不同方面的系统配置:
1. uname命令:可以用来查看内核版本和系统架构。
– `uname -a`:显示全部系统信息,包括内核版本、系统架构等。
– `uname -r`:仅显示内核版本号。
– `uname -m`:仅显示系统架构。2. cat /proc/cpuinfo命令:可以查看CPU的详细信息。
– `cat /proc/cpuinfo`:显示全部CPU信息,包括型号、核心数等。3. cat /proc/meminfo命令:可以查看内存的详细信息。
– `cat /proc/meminfo`:显示全部内存信息,包括总内存、可用内存、缓存、交换空间等。4. df命令:可以查看磁盘空间的使用情况。
– `df -h`:以人类可读的方式显示磁盘空间使用情况,包括总空间、已用空间、可用空间等。
– `df -i`:显示磁盘inode的使用情况。5. free命令:可以查看系统的内存使用情况。
– `free -h`:以人类可读的方式显示内存使用情况,包括总内存、已用内存、可用内存、缓存等。6. lspci命令:可以查看系统的PCI设备。
– `lspci`:显示全部PCI设备信息,包括设备ID、厂商信息等。除了以上几个命令,还有一些其他的命令可以用来查看系统配置信息,例如lsblk命令可以查看块设备的详细信息,ifconfig命令可以查看网络接口的配置信息等。使用这些命令可以帮助用户了解当前系统的硬件和配置情况,方便进行系统管理和故障排查。
2年前 -
在Linux操作系统中,可以通过命令行方式来查看系统的配置信息,包括硬件和软件的相关配置。下面是一些常用的命令和操作流程。
1. 查看硬件配置信息
1.1 `lscpu`命令:显示CPU架构、CPU型号、CPU核心数、线程数等信息。
1.2 `cat /proc/meminfo`命令:显示内存总量、可用内存等信息。
1.3 `lsblk`命令:显示磁盘和分区的信息,包括设备名称、设备大小、文件系统类型等。
1.4 `lspci`命令:显示PCI设备的信息,包括显卡、网卡等设备的型号和供应商信息。
1.5 `lsusb`命令:显示USB设备的信息,包括USB设备的型号和供应商信息。2. 查看网络配置信息
2.1 `ifconfig`命令:显示网络接口的信息,包括接口名称、IP地址、MAC地址等。
2.2 `ip addr`命令:显示网络接口的信息,包括接口名称、IP地址、MAC地址等,与ifconfig命令类似。
2.3 `netstat -rn`命令:显示路由表信息,包括目标网络、子网掩码、网关等。
2.4 `nslookup`命令:查询DNS服务器的信息,包括域名对应的IP地址等。3. 查看软件配置信息
3.1 `uname -a`命令:显示内核版本、操作系统版本和系统架构等信息。
3.2 `cat /etc/os-release`命令:显示操作系统的版本和名称等信息。
3.3 `cat /etc/*-release`命令:显示操作系统的版本和名称等信息,与/etc/os-release类似。
3.4 `dpkg -l`命令:列出已安装软件包的信息,包括软件包名称、版本号等。
3.5 `rpm -qa`命令:列出已安装软件包的信息,包括软件包名称、版本号等,适用于基于RPM包管理的系统。4. 查看系统日志信息
4.1 `dmesg`命令:显示内核日志信息,包括启动消息、硬件检测和驱动加载的信息。
4.2 `cat /var/log/messages`命令:显示系统日志信息,包括系统运行过程中的各种事件和错误。
4.3 `journalctl`命令:显示系统日志信息,适用于使用systemd的发行版,可根据时间、服务等进行筛选。以上是一些常用的命令,通过这些命令可以查看系统的硬件和软件配置信息,有助于了解系统的当前状态和性能。在使用过程中,可以根据实际需求,选择合适的命令来查看需要的配置信息。
2年前